Formating option in SAPScript

Madanshinde
Explorer
0 Kudos

Hi,

In SAPscript currently the variable is written as &MATZEIL1-ROE(C)&. Here (C) is for condence function. I want to add one more option (I) to this [ Here (I) : do not show initial values].

If I write it as &MATZEIL1-ROE(C)(I)& then it is printing as string '&MATZEIL1-ROE(C)(I)&'.

Kindly tell me how can I use the both formatting options together at the same time on same write.

Try this

&MATZEIL1-ROE(CI)&
